INDUSTRIAL RELATIONS OF NEW SOUTH WALES IN COURT SESSION CORAM: MARKS J Monday 3 September 2001 Matter No IRC 4555 of 2000 ELIZABETH MYRA JAMES v TALISMAN GROUP PTY LTD Application under s106 of the Industrial Relations Act 1996
INTERLOCUTORY JUDGMENT 1 By summons dated 12 September 2000 the applicant Elizabeth Myra James has sought certain relief in this Court against the respondent Talisman Group Pty Ltd under s 106 of the Industrial Relations Act 1996 ("the Act"). The proceedings have been the subject of the mandatory conciliation process provided by the Act and are set down for hearing before me on 8 and 9 October next.
